diff options
author | Richard Zhao <richard.zhao@freescale.com> | 2011-12-30 16:06:46 +0800 |
---|---|---|
committer | Eric Miao <eric.miao@linaro.org> | 2012-01-04 11:31:10 +0800 |
commit | 49b803ee71edaceb76ab7a6acd9af6284842172a (patch) | |
tree | f87ab8a4232211dc3b179525c1a9201aa876d141 | |
parent | 93b2ca743a19e378400db60e15f0d29a85017929 (diff) |
dts/imx6q: add ssi
Signed-off-by: Richard Zhao <richard.zhao@freescale.com>
-rw-r--r-- | arch/arm/boot/dts/imx6q-sabrelite.dts | 8 | ||||
-rw-r--r-- | arch/arm/boot/dts/imx6q.dtsi | 9 |
2 files changed, 17 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/imx6q-sabrelite.dts b/arch/arm/boot/dts/imx6q-sabrelite.dts index 213de78e774..aa48cf3f595 100644 --- a/arch/arm/boot/dts/imx6q-sabrelite.dts +++ b/arch/arm/boot/dts/imx6q-sabrelite.dts @@ -23,6 +23,14 @@ soc { aips-bus@02000000 { /* AIPS1 */ + spba-bus@02000000 { + ssi@0202c000 { /* SSI2 */ + status = "okay"; + fsl,ssi-uses-dma; + fsl,ssi-synchronous-mode; + }; + }; + ldb@020e0000 { disp-pwr-gpios = <&gpio1 0 0>; /* gpio2 0 */ mode = "sin0"; diff --git a/arch/arm/boot/dts/imx6q.dtsi b/arch/arm/boot/dts/imx6q.dtsi index dc504ffaac2..4c35c38993e 100644 --- a/arch/arm/boot/dts/imx6q.dtsi +++ b/arch/arm/boot/dts/imx6q.dtsi @@ -185,18 +185,27 @@ }; ssi@02028000 { /* SSI1 */ + compatible = "fsl,imx6q-ssi", "fsl,imx1-ssi"; reg = <0x02028000 0x4000>; interrupts = <0 46 0x04>; + fsl,dma-events = <38 37>; + status = "disabled"; }; ssi@0202c000 { /* SSI2 */ + compatible = "fsl,imx6q-ssi", "fsl,imx1-ssi"; reg = <0x0202c000 0x4000>; interrupts = <0 47 0x04>; + fsl,dma-events = <42 41>; + status = "disabled"; }; ssi@02030000 { /* SSI3 */ + compatible = "fsl,imx6q-ssi", "fsl,imx1-ssi"; reg = <0x02030000 0x4000>; interrupts = <0 48 0x04>; + fsl,dma-events = <46 45>; + status = "disabled"; }; asrc@02034000 { |